I just picked up my first wakeskate (Hyperlite Vinyl 108) and am wondering about boat speed and rope length. I saw some young guys wakeskating yesterday and it looked like a VERY short rope- maybe 40 or 50' tops. Is this normal? What about boat speed?

Boat is an 05 Super Air.
Old     (wakemitch)      Join Date: Jun 2005       09-13-2008, 2:35 PM Reply   
for your boat i recommend a 75'-80' line and 22ish mph
very narrow wake
Old     (nsolis220)      Join Date: May 2007       09-15-2008, 7:59 PM Reply   
the guys i ride with run 70ft at 22.5 wake is sweet there on that same boat. one is a wake to wake rider as well
Old     (deepcove)      Join Date: Mar 2004       09-16-2008, 9:42 PM Reply   
When I used to skate behind my buddies Super Air I was 70' 21 MPH. The wake on the Super Air at 70' is narrower than My Moomba at 60', as Mitch said they have a narrow wake which allows you to run at a longer line length.
